Listening to Rory Gallagher's Irish Tour while retouching my staff (!) group shot this morning...

For those not familiar, from Amazon: "When Rory Gallagher died from complications following a liver transplant in 1995 at only 47 years old, the music world lost one of its most influential and respected guitarists. Apocryphal evidence suggests that Hendrix rated Gallagher second only to himself and numerous respected guitarists cite him as having influenced their sound including Brian May, Eric Clapton and The Edge from U2."
